Project Manager (Software Implementation)

Clearwater Analytics
Full time Dublin, County Dublin Computer Occupations
Posted:
February 26, 2026
Location:
Dublin, County Dublin, Ireland

Job Description

Job Summary:

The Project Manager is responsible for identifying and finalising project/implementation scope for Enfusion by CWAN implementations in EMEA.

Enfusion by CWAN delivers a fully unified front-to-back platform with a PMS and OEMS framework that empowers managers to pivot quickly, integrate alternative strategies or exotic securities, and support operational complexity.

In this role you will lead the transition from Sales to Global Delivery team pre-project kick-off and from Global Delivery to Client Services upon implementation. You will also seek out, recommend, and implement continuous service improvements within the project timeline (and future projects).

Responsibilities:

  • Identifies and finalises project/implementation scope.
  • Develops detailed implementation plans including internal, client and third-party resourcing.
  • Manages and coordinates with internal, client and third-party resources to ensure a successfu...
  • Apply for this Job

    Submit your application for the Project Manager (Software Implementation) position at Clearwater Analytics.

    Apply Now Save for Later

    Job Overview

    Job Type: Full time
    Location: Dublin, Ireland
    Posted: February 26, 2026
    Deadline: April 07, 2026